Competitive pressure in digital commerce is intensifying. Today, enterprises must deliver accurate, engaging, and consistent product experiences across every channel. That requires managing two critical elements: product data and digital assets.

Product Information Management (PIM) ensures product details like attributes, SKUs, pricing, and localized information, remain accurate and up to date. Digital Asset Management (DAM) governs the creative layer — images, video, AR/3D files, and marketing collateral.

Individually, both systems bring structure and order. Together, they create a unified source of truth where product facts and supporting media are connected. This integration has moved from operational convenience to business necessity, giving organizations the agility and control required to compete at scale.

The Business Value of Integration

When PIM and DAM are connected, enterprises gain end-to-end visibility and control over product information and media. The benefits extend across the organization:

  • Accelerated Time-to-Market: Data updates and asset changes flow together, allowing marketing, creative, and commerce teams to launch products faster.
  • Brand Integrity and Consistency: Customers encounter the same product information and visuals across web, mobile, and social channels, strengthening trust and eliminating costly mismatches.
  • Improved Customer Engagement: Rich, accurate product content — specifications combined with videos, images, and interactive previews — increases confidence in purchasing decisions.
  • Operational Efficiency at Scale: Redundant processes are eliminated. Teams no longer need to copy assets, reconcile data across systems, or chase approvals manually.
  • Risk Reduction and Governance: Synchronization makes it easier to enforce licensing rights, track usage, and maintain compliance, supported by robust audit trails.

How AI Enhances PIM + DAM?

While integration itself creates efficiency, the addition of AI technologies elevates PIM and DAM into intelligent systems that learn and adapt:
  • Automated Metadata Enrichment: DAM platforms can analyze images and videos, generating tags that feed into PIM, reducing manual input and improving accuracy.
  • Predictive Data Validation: AI-enabled PIM systems can suggest missing attributes, identify anomalies, and validate field values against known patterns.
  • Asset Variants and Adaptation: AI can automatically generate image crops, color adjustments, or localized versions, accelerating the delivery of channel-specific content.
  • Content Recommendations: Based on usage and performance data, AI suggests which media assets should be paired with products for specific campaigns or regions.
  • Automated Publishing Pipelines: Integrated workflows, powered by AI, can assemble product records and assets, validate compliance, and publish directly to channels with minimal manual intervention.
With AI embedded, PIM and DAM shift from static repositories to proactive engines that anticipate business needs.

Building the Right Foundation

For technology leaders, the challenge is designing an architecture that sustains integration and scales with growth. Key considerations include:
  • Composable, API-First Platforms: Select PIM and DAM systems built for interoperability with ERP, CMS, CDP, and marketing platforms.
  • Unified Metadata and Taxonomies: Ensure product identifiers and attributes map directly to digital assets, keeping data and media aligned.
  • Scalable Infrastructure: Cloud and CDN-based models provide the flexibility to handle millions of SKUs and assets without performance issues.
  • AI and Automation Layer: Embed AI services for metadata extraction, anomaly detection, content recommendations, and asset generation.
  • Governance and Compliance Controls: Apply consistent security policies, digital rights management, and audit logs across both data and assets.
  • Incremental Rollout: Begin with a pilot line of products or a specific market, refine governance, and scale across the enterprise.
